This was a fairly average game and one I would give the non-existent 'Maybe' rating that Steam doesn't have. There is nothing terrible about it; it never crashed, there are no bugs, it's not too easy or too difficult. It's also not outstanding; the puzzles get a bit same-y, the boss fights aren't that interesting, the environments and music don't change much and the story is told almost entirely through two cutscenes at the beginning and end. I would have liked some more weapons/items or more ways to use the fishing rod to solve new kinds of puzzles other than as a grappling hook. Maybe some more in-depth combat and mini-bosses that are unique variants of regular enemies but require special ways to defeat them. I'd recommend it if you are interested in a casual action-puzzle game. If you want something more like a Zelda game then this might not be what you are looking for.
